Bed Bug Heat Treatment in Historic Filipinotown: Local Insights

Historic Filipinotown, with its rich cultural heritage and mix of single-family homes and apartment complexes, faces unique bed bug challenges. The area’s active secondhand economy and older infrastructure can contribute to infestations. Heat treatment offers a chemical-free solution, but preparation is key.

Bed bugs in Historic Filipinotown often spread through shared walls in duplexes and through furniture from local thrift stores or garage sales. Heat treatment uses industrial heaters to raise temperatures to 130°F+, killing all life stages. To prepare, remove items that can’t tolerate heat (e.g., aerosols, candles), bag linens, and create heat channels for airflow. Post-treatment, monitor with interceptors and seal cracks.

Frequently Asked Questions About Bed Bug Heat Treatment in Historic Filipinotown

Q: Will heat treatment damage my electronics?

Most electronics can withstand 120-135°F, but sensitive devices like laptops or gaming consoles should be removed or placed in a cooler area (like a bathroom with the door open). The technician will advise on specific items.

Q: How do I prevent re-infestation after heat treatment in Historic Filipinotown?

After heat treatment, inspect any incoming furniture or packages. Use bed bug-proof mattress encasements, install interceptors under bed legs, and seal baseboards. Avoid bringing in used furniture from unknown sources.

Q: Can heat treatment be done in a single room in a shared building?

Yes, but it’s less effective because bed bugs may retreat to adjacent units. For best results, coordinate with neighbors and treat all connected apartments simultaneously. If only one unit is treated, bugs may return.

Q: What’s the difference between heat treatment and fumigation?

Heat treatment uses dry heat (no chemicals) and takes a few hours. Fumigation uses gas (like Vikane) and requires sealing the entire structure for 24-72 hours. Heat is often preferred for single units due to lower disruption, but fumigation is used for large multi-unit buildings.
